Registered No.  63500332

PROVINCE OF NOVA SCOTIA

CERTIFICATE OF REGISTRATION OF BIRTH

1. PLACE OF BIRTH

County of Digby

City, Town or Village Church Point

2. FULL NAME OF CHILD Melanson, Charles Gerald

3. Sex of child

Male

4. Twin, triplet or other?

5. Was the child born alive?

Yes

6. Legitimate?

Yes

7. Date of Birth

November 25, 1922

FATHER

8. Full Name Charles L Melanson

9. Residence Hunter, Ontario

10. Racial Origin Acadian | 11. Age at last birthday 46

12. Birthplace La Pointe (Church Point)

13. Occupation: —

(a) Trade or profession Agent sur Railway Ontario

(b) Business in which employed

MOTHER

14. Full Maiden Name Emilie Lombard

15. Residence La Pointe (Church Point)

16. Racial Origin Acadian | 17. Age at last birthday 42

18. Birthplace Petit Ruisseau (Little Brook)

19. Number of children of this mother (including this child)

Living 10 Dead Stillborn

20. Occupation, if other than household duties

21. Name and Post Office address of Informant Regina Thibodeau

22. Name of Doctor, nurse or other person in attendance at birth Alderkin (Elderkin)

I certify the foregoing to be true and correct to the best of my knowledge and belief.

Given under my hand this 26 November 1922
